I've found the 'Backup db' option in the Nuke admin panel is a bit buggy, so you could use PHPMYADMIN, or there are also a number of stand alone scripts out there that backup the database and email it to you.
Depending on how busy your site is will determine how often you need to back it up.
Always backup before you change anything on your site, just incase an upgrade, or new MOD screws things up. |
